    How UX/UI Changes Boost Conversions in Gambling

    Interface updates are not just about visuals. In the betting industry, small UX and UI improvements affect how long users stay and how much they deposit. Platforms that understand this shift their focus to function, not just style.

    Conversion rates improve when navigation is simple, features are accessible, and feedback is instant.     Users expect clear instructions, responsive elements, and fast transitions between pages. Long loading times or cluttered layouts increase bounce rates. UX/UI improvements directly lower friction and increase successful user actions.

    Homepage design and feature access

    The homepage is the first point of interaction. It must prioritise live matches, deposit buttons, and quick support. If users cannot reach these functions within seconds, drop-off increases. Many platforms now use split panels that adjust based on login status or time of day.

    Visual hierarchy is key. Bold headlines, colour cues, and grouped elements speed up decisions. Betting types are grouped under icons, while search bars allow keyword-based navigation. Popular bets, like top leagues or time-based offers, are pinned on top.

    Adaptive layouts matter too. Interfaces change depending on screen size or resolution. This lets users browse on small phones or wide tablets without losing clarity. Smart menus collapse or expand based on scroll behaviour.

    Mid-session performance depends on layout memory. The system should return to the last viewed bet slip or market tab. Such features increase completion rates for in-progress bets or multi-slip entries.

    Deposit flow and transaction design

    Deposit design affects user behaviour. The fewer screens between action and confirmation, the higher the success rate. Fast-load payment modules and saved preferences speed up deposits during peak play times.

    Each region has dominant payment tools. Platforms must adapt layouts based on wallet type or network speed. Most high-conversion platforms now offer preset amounts, one-click top-ups, and instant deposit confirmation on the same screen.

    Payment dashboards and retention tools

    UX for payment history, bonuses, and withdrawal status plays a role in retention. Clear tracking tools help users see how often they play, how much they deposit, and when bonuses expire.

    Top platforms integrate dashboards where users can claim bonuses, check loyalty points, or review wins. This prevents support overload and builds trust in the platform’s fairness.

    Earnings and reward breakdowns must be easy to read. Platforms that delay or overcomplicate reward structures face user complaints and low return rates.

    Regionally, e-wallets are leading because they match user needs for low transaction costs and real-time updates. Their integration into gambling platforms is now seamless, with visual elements mirroring each wallet’s brand for faster recognition.

    Shortcuts like QR code top-ups or mobile push payments make the deposit process smoother. This keeps users active without switching apps or browsing multiple menus.

    Design improvements users actually notice

    Not all UX changes are technical. Some reflect basic user expectations:

    • •Button size and tap areas increase comfort on smaller screens
    • •High contrast improves readability under sunlight or dark mode
    • •Icons replace long labels to save space
    • •Progress bars show bet placement or bonus unlock status
    • •Chat tools open in overlays, not separate pages

    These adjustments result from feedback and analytics. Session recordings, heatmaps, and exit points reveal what design blocks users most. Successful platforms apply these findings weekly.

    Future updates and long-term effect

    Design decisions today influence platform loyalty. Many users choose apps based on ease of use and layout structure, not just odds. With multiple platforms offering similar markets, visual comfort can be the deciding factor.

    As device diversity increases, cross-platform design becomes more important. Interfaces must work on Android or even smart TVs. Light resource load, offline access, and cache memory all play roles.

    New platforms now roll out changes in phases. They A/B test colour schemes, font sizes, and menu positions. This method allows fast response to user trends.

    Good UX is no longer optional in gambling. It is a core part of user growth, engagement, and long-term betting success. Design is not just what looks good - it is how the platform works. And when it works better, users stay longer.
